Estimating the size of the Mortal Realms

Age of Sigmars Mortal Realms, a bunch of spheres or whatever hanging in the void, connected by Realmgates and a bunch of other magics.

But how BIG are they? Games Workshop has been a bit cagy, but, perhaps unwisely, they have left enough information behind for me to take a veeeery rough stab at an estimate.



THE SURFACE AND LAND AREA OF THE EARTH

As a start we can use the size and available land area of our own planet as a basis;

Surface area of earth = 196.9 million mi

Estimated land area of this is roughly 30%, so = 57,268,900



ESTIMATED SURFACE AREA FOR ONE MORTAL REALM

Its been stated that human can walk from the centre to the edge in "a lifetime".

So, assume a walking pace of 20 miles per day.  (will likely go up in youth and down in age, this may be optimistic but at least its simple). That's 7,300 miles per year.

Lets say 70 years of walking as an optimistic average.

So that's a radius of 511,000 miles

If I jam this into an internet calculator that does equations for me I get = 8.2×10 11

Is that 8.2 billion square miles?

In raw numbers I think its =   82,033,581,529

If we assume, like earth, its 70% water we get = 24,610,074,458.7 square miles for one mortal realm.

Divide that by the earths land area = 57,268,900

We get 429.7284295437838

So best guess land area of each mortal realm is 420 TIMES the land surface of the earth?



ALL MORTAL REALMS COMPARED TO THE EARTH

To get the total available surface area of all mortal realms, x the raw number by eight = 656,268,652,232

But assume, like earth, that only 30% is 'land'

So estimated total land area for all the Mortal Realms is = 196,880,595,669.6 square miles.

I don't even know how to comprehend a number this big... But if we divide 196,880,595,669.6 by 57,268,900 we get=

3,437.82743635027

Shorten that to 3,437

So the mortal realms land surface in TOTAL are about three and a half thousand TIMES larger than the land surface of the earth.

SOME FUN QUESTIONS

What about rain? On earth very big continents often have deserts near the middle. Can rain clouds even make it that far over gigantic landmasses? Maybe the rain is coming from another dimension or something.

Travel - there would be a massive class difference between people, or magical beings who travel long distances, by flight, magic, or otherwise, or realmgates, because for most people even if they travel as much as someone travelling between every part of the British or Spanish empires at their greatest extent, they still haven't gone very far in relation to the size of the realm.

Story limitations for normal humans - its near impossible for relatively normal people to have stories where they range a long way between realm landmarks without the , whole story being the Odyssey or something. Yes there are realmgates, but they are point to point, even travelling across that red square by airship would be like circling the world probably multiple times.

On the other side there is so much room for strange forgotten or lost things, really an impossible-to-fill amount.

The awareness of near-infinity in AoS cultures really makes it a very different world to ours. There is always more.. no real limit so far as an ordinary life is concerned.

Based on my reading of the Mahabharata, and vague memories of the other Indo-European core myths, my idea is this;

Drychia Hamadreth and '[NAMED BEASTMAN CHARACTER] (model yet to be designed)... 


Maybe moonclaw??


.....FALL IN LOVE!!!!

Basic concept here is the hierarchal cosmic layering effect which works as a story-enervator for the Indo-Euopean myths; two gods get angry with each other, or some sort of contest breaks out, or they have a relationship drama, and all the forces and groups aligned to each of them fall into different relationships.

This both echoes down the layers of hierarchy from gods to demigods and spirits, to divinely-awesome heroes to normal high status individuals to ordinary people to slaves and helots, and echoes across the power structures as, with this new conflict or relationship in place the balance of power shifts and everyone has to re-adjust with their own relationships, 

So you get to tell a multi-layered story with gods, heroes and normals, where the lower people live inside a context created by a higher power relationship, BUT, actions taken at the lowest level can still echo up the pyramid to affect decisions and perceptions at the highest level, and because the whole thing is about families and relationships tangible to the ordinary listener, it remains entirely comprehensible for the person receiving or hearing the legend or tale

It's also a way of getting interesting and meaningful-feeling drama out of a morally multipolar legendary setting like AoS - which is why I think the hero-tier and above beings in AoS should have more complex relationships and attitudes to each other across all factions, like surprising friendships and dislikes - it creates more structure.
